🌱 Growing Information
Botanical Name: Brassica oleracea var. italica
Sowing Method: Sow in trays/modules for seedlings
Sow indoors: March (III)
For autumn harvest: Sow again in early June
Transplant outdoors: Late April – July (IV–VII)
Spacing: 50 × 70 cm
Position: Full sun ☀️
Soil: Fertile, moisture-retentive, well-drained soil
💧 Watering
• Keep soil evenly moist during growth
• Water regularly during head formation
• Avoid letting plants dry out in warm weather
🌿 Plant Details
✔ Type: Early hybrid broccoli
✔ Produces compact green heads
✔ Fast maturity — approx. 60 days after transplanting
✔ Suitable for fresh use & freezing ❄️
✔ Reliable and productive variety
🥦 Harvest Period
Harvest: July – September (VII–IX)

🌸 Growing Tips
• Start seeds indoors for stronger early plants
• Plant in nutrient-rich soil
• Feed regularly for best head development
• Harvest central head promptly to encourage side shoots
• Protect young plants from cabbage pests if needed
